    The Estate

    French Bloom was founded in 2019 out of the friendship between Maggie Frerejean-Taittinger and Constance Jablonski, two women determined to create a festive alcohol-free drink. They established the brand to offer an organic-certified alcohol-free sparkling wine. The name “French Bloom” reflects French heritage and innovation. The brand’s development was supported by experts from the wine industry, establishing French Bloom as a benchmark for alcohol-free sparkling wine.

    The Vineyard

    This alcohol-free Cuvée Vintage Blanc de Blancs 2023 is made from old Chardonnay vines from the high-elevation sites of the Limoux valley. Farmed organically, these vineyards benefit from an exceptional terroir with optimal exposure and diverse soils, contributing to the aromatic diversity of the wines produced. Harvest takes place two weeks earlier than usual to preserve the grapes’ freshness and acidity.

    The Vintage

    The year 2023 was marked by an especially dry winter and spring, resulting in a significant rainfall deficit. These conditions were offset by welcome rainy episodes in May and June. The harvest yielded expressive, refined musts of high quality.

    Vinification and Aging

    Aged in oak barrels for 8 months.

    Grape Variety

    Chardonnay (100 %)
